> Hey everyone,
> I recently started a PhD program in physics, and my time for E has
> dropped to virtually nil.
> The past years of working on e have been good, but its time for me to move on.
> 
> There are a few projects that I will no longer be maintaining:
> 
> Elicit
>   I do less and less graphics work these days, but I know there are a
> few out there who rely on this little app. So, if anyone wants to work
> on a fairly small non toolkit efl app, this is in need of a
> maintainer.
> 
> Winter E17 Theme
>   I've put up xcf's and the original edc's i have at:
>   http://rephorm.com/files/winter/
> 
> Efreet
>   Has other maintainers.
> 
> E_DBus
>   Do with as you guys please :)
> 
> E_Phys
>   I'll hand this off to Peter Wehrfritz, as he's expressed interest
> before. Feel free to change in any way shape or form.
> 
> Iconbar, Express:
>   Dead or never quite alive. Feel free to stick 'em in the attic somewhere.
> 
> Esmart_Container
>   Used by a couple of older apps still lying around (including
> elicit). Hopefully whoever takes on elicit will keep this alive (or
> move to something based on E_Box or add / finish up containers in
> edje.
> 
> Please cc me on any responses, as I don't read the list regularly anymore.
> Thanks in advance for anyone who decides to take on any of the above projects.
